Fearing law and order problem authorities suspend train service to south kashmir

Authorities have suspended train services in south Kashmir on Tuesday after protesters blocked the line at Awantipora area.

Authorities have apprehension  that any law and order problem might arise in the area.

While train services from Srinagar to Banihal has been suspended however Srinagar-Baramulla train are running as per schedule.
